US President Donald Trump sparked controversy after he stole a gavel made of solid gold following a Peace Council meeting attended by Arab and foreign officials and diplomats.

Video: Trump steals a gold gavel during a Peace Council meeting


In the video, Trump is seen striking the gavel to signal the end of the meeting. He then shakes hands with his Vice President, JD Vance, while holding the gavel in his other hand, saying, "I think we'll take it with us."

To the tune of YMCA, a song frequently played at Trump's campaign rallies and dinners, the US president shook hands with the heads of state whose countries are members of the council, still holding the gavel.
